DHL Supply Chain is seeking an HGV Class 1 Dray person for a permanent full-time position in Ipswich. This role involves delivering up to 20 drops per day to pubs, restaurants, and hotels, handling alcoholic goods, and engaging in manual handling of stock.

Applicants must hold:

  • a valid HGV Class 1 licence
  • CPC qualification
  • a digital tachograph card

Benefits include:

  • free parking
  • a confidential GP service
  • discounts
  • affordable loans
  • an enhanced pension scheme
